Poke in Torrance
Poke (pronounced poh-kay) is a conventional Hawaiian dish consisting of diced raw fish, ordinarily seasoned with soy sauce, sesame oil, and seaweed. It’s a fresh, light, and flavorful dish that is becoming a favorite between seafood fans in Torrance. Various dining establishments and cafes present refreshing poke bowls that come with numerous toppings and sauces.

Loco Moco in Torrance
Loco Moco is among Hawaii’s top comfort foods, that includes a base of rice, topped which has a juicy hamburger patty, fried egg, and smothered in rich brown gravy. This hearty food is ideal for gratifying a significant starvation and is out there at some eateries all-around Torrance.

Spam Musubi in Torrance
Spam musubi is a simple nonetheless legendary Hawaiian snack, constructed from a slice of grilled spam placed on leading of rice and wrapped with nori (seaweed). It’s a conveyable, savory snack that’s essential-test for anyone Checking out Hawaiian Delicacies.

Lau Lau in Torrance
Lau Lau is a traditional Hawaiian dish where pork, chicken, or fish is wrapped in taro leaves and afterwards steamed or sluggish-cooked right until tender. It’s a flavorful dish that’s often served with rice and mac salad, giving a singular flavor of Hawaiian household cooking.
